After a difficult struggle with dementia, Rose Theresa Bates found peace on Friday, April 21, 2023.

Born in Coaldale to Anton and Frances Huber, Rose grew up in a close-knit farming community during the Great Depression. The values she learned then, of faith, family, and hard work, sustained her throughout her life.

In 1960, she married Lawrence Bates. She moved with him to Wood Mountain, Assiniboia, Atikokan, and Winnipeg before they finally settled for good in Calgary. During their travels, she gave birth to five children, Mary-Frances, Christopher, Shannon, Lauren (Laurie), and Gregory (Greg). The infant death of Christopher was a life-long grief to her, but she took great pride in the accomplishments of her surviving children. She was a loving and devoted grandmother to Sean and Malcolm.

Prior to her marriage, Rose worked for the Public Health Unit in Coaldale, a position in which she excelled. As her children grew up, she returned to work in a variety of payroll and accounting positions. Everywhere she worked, she was known for her dedication to thoroughness and excellence.

Rose loved music, particularly classical and choral music. She was a meticulous housekeeper and an outstanding cook, and an invitation to her home was an invitation to a feast. She was at her happiest with a large group of extended family gathered around her dining room table and loved to generously open her home to those who were lonely. Rose was fierce, funny, opinionated and determined, right until the end of her life. We are proud of her courage and try to emulate it.

Rose is survived by her husband Lawrence; her children, Mary-Frances (Steve), Shannon, Lauren (John), and Greg; her grandchildren, Sean, and Malcolm; her sister Ann Hudecek; and her brother-in-law Arnie Bodie; as well as by many loving nieces and nephews.
